**Summary:**
The Maintenance Director plays a crucial role in managing the facility's daily and preventative maintenance program. This hands-on position includes overall inspection, repair, and general maintenance of interior and exterior areas. The Maintenance Director supervises and supports the maintenance staff, ensuring they deliver efficient, timely, and competent maintenance services.
**Requirements of the Maintenance Director:**
  • Experienced as a Maintenance leader in a healthcare facility
  • Working knowledge of the operations and maintenance of water heaters, HVAC units, and kitchen equipment
  • Strong team player

**Essential Duties and Responsibilities of the Maintenance Director:**
  • Supervise and support the maintenance staff, ensuring efficient and competent service.
  • Conduct daily facility inspections.
  • Manage and adhere to maintenance budgets.
  • Oversee maintenance and upkeep of all mechanical equipment, including water heaters, HVAC units, kitchen equipment, etc.
  • Perform or supervise various maintenance functions such as installations, carpentry, furnace and air conditioner repairs, plumbing and appliance repairs, drywall and painting repairs, minor roof repairs, and more.
  • Maintain control of maintenance storage and mechanical rooms.
  • Ensure proper use and care of all tools, equipment, and vehicles.
